Golfclub Schönbuch is a golf course in Germany. 27 holes are surveyed here from OpenStreetMap, 8,707 yd7,961 m of playing length in total. A par is on record for 25 of the 27 holes, which is not enough for a total. The longest hole is number 14 at 537 yd491 m, the shortest number 21 at 129 yd118 m. Worked out in advance: the distance to the front and the back edge of the green for 25 holes as well as the carry distance over 57 bunkers and 1 water hazards for 24 holes. For 27 holes the elevation change between tee and green is on record as well.

WHERE THE FIGURES COME FROM

The basis is the map of this course in OpenStreetMap. Lengths, distances to the green edge and carry distances are calculated from it, not copied: every hole is projected onto its line of play and the arc length from the tee is counted. This replaces neither an official course measurement nor the club's scorecard.
